Wiring a Single Dual Voice Coil (DVC) 4 Ohm Subwoofer
The DS18 GEN-X154D features a Dual Voice Coil (DVC) design, offering flexibility in wiring configurations to match your amplifier's impedance requirements. Below are common wiring options for a single DVC 4 Ohm subwoofer:
- Series Wiring (8 Ohm Load): Connect the positive terminal of Voice Coil 1 to the negative terminal of Voice Coil 2. Then, connect the amplifier's positive output to the positive terminal of Voice Coil 2, and the amplifier's negative output to the negative terminal of Voice Coil 1. This configuration results in an 8 Ohm load.
- Parallel Wiring (2 Ohm Load): Connect the positive terminal of Voice Coil 1 to the positive terminal of Voice Coil 2. Connect the negative terminal of Voice Coil 1 to the negative terminal of Voice Coil 2. Then, connect the amplifier's positive output to the combined positive terminals, and the amplifier's negative output to the combined negative terminals. This configuration results in a 2 Ohm load.
Hụkwa gị mgbe niile amplifier is stable at the impedance load presented by your subwoofer(s) to prevent damage to your equipment.

4. Ọrụ
After successful installation, follow these guidelines for optimal operation:
- Oge nkwụsị: Allow a break-in period of approximately 10-20 hours of moderate use before operating the subwoofer at full power. This allows the suspension components to loosen and perform optimally.
- AmpỊtọlite uru liifier: Tọọ gị amplifier's gain correctly to match the output voltage of your head unit. Incorrect gain settings can lead to distortion and potential damage to the subwoofer.
- Ntọala crossover: It is generally recommended to set the low-pass filter (LPF) on your amplifier or head unit to around 80 Hz for subwoofers to ensure they only reproduce low frequencies, preventing distortion and improving overall sound clarity.
- Listen for Distortion: If you hear any distortion, reduce the volume or gain immediately. Distortion can severely damage your subwoofer.
5. Nlekọta
Regular maintenance ensures the longevity and performance of your subwoofer:
- Nhicha: Keep the subwoofer cone and surround free from dust and debris. Use a soft, dry cloth for cleaning. Avoid using harsh chemicals or excessive moisture.
- Nyocha: Periodically inspect the wiring connections to ensure they are secure and free from corrosion. Check the cone and surround for any signs of damage or wear.
- Ihe na-akpata gburugburu: Protect the subwoofer from extreme temperatures, direct sunlight, and moisture, which can degrade materials over time.
